Diverse Types of Distribution Transformers
Tailored to specific applications and requirements, distribution transformers are expertly categorized into various types such as single-phase, three-phase, underground, pad-mounted, and pole-mounted transformers, each offering unique advantages.

The Notable Uses of Distribution Transformers

This essential transformer efficiently converts high voltage electricity to a lower voltage, making it indispensable for both residential and commercial applications, ensuring safe and reliable power delivery.
Primarily, this transformer serves the crucial function of stepping down voltage while providing robust isolation between its primary and secondary windings, ensuring a safe and stable power supply.
Strategically designed, this transformer facilitates the distribution of power to remote areas, seamlessly delivering electricity generated from power plants to far-reaching locales.
Typically, this transformer effectively distributes electrical energy to industrial sectors at lower voltages under 33KV, while adjusting from 440 volts to 220 volts for domestic applications, thereby catering to diverse energy needs.

Frequently Asked Questions (FAQs)
Which Transformer is Ideal for an Electrical Distribution System?

A step-down transformer is specifically utilized in electrical distribution systems, playing a pivotal role in voltage regulation and power distribution.

2). How Does a Distribution Transformer Differ from a Power Transformer?

Power transformers operate in high-voltage transmission networks, whereas distribution transformers are dedicated to low-voltage distribution networks, each serving distinct roles in the power supply chain.

3). What Are the Various Types of Transformers?

Transformers come in diverse forms including step-up, step-down, power, distribution, instrument, potential, current, single-phase, three-phase, auto-transformers, etc., each designed for specific functions.

4). Why Are Transformers Rated in kVA?

Transformers are rated in kVA because they do not alter the power factor (PF) of their output, ensuring consistent performance and efficiency.

5). How Do You Convert kW to kVA?

To convert kW to kVA, use the formula: Apparent power (kVA) = Actual power (kW) / power factor (pf), allowing for precise power measurement.

Understanding the Concept of a Distribution Transformer
Contrary to power transformers, distribution transformers are pivotal for distribution purposes, adeptly stepping down the voltage of a power transmission line to a predetermined, safe level for either domestic or industrial consumers, thereby ensuring safety and reliability.

While resembling power transformers, distribution transformers vary in their voltage range, operating between 33kV to 430V, adeptly catering to a wide array of voltage requirements.
